Highlights
- San Antonio has 71.7% more rainy days than Rancho Cucamonga.
- San Antonio has 23.3% less Sunny Days than Rancho Cucamonga.
- On the BestPlaces comfort index, San Antonio scores 19.5% worse than Rancho Cucamonga
